Project Scheduling Basics

Project Scheduling Basics

Are your projects consistently late? Are you struggling to set realistic expectations of when you will be able to turn over deliverables to your stakeholders? If so, then this course is for you.

Starting with how to choose the right high-level scheduling approach (waterfall, incremental or agile) for your project and continuing on to detailed scheduling techniques such as the critical path method (CPM), this one-day workshop will give you the tools you need to build more realistic project schedules. Case study simulations will give participants hands-on practice building project schedules for real-world projects.

LEARNING OBJECTIVES

Participants will gain practical skills to:

  • Describe different project scheduling approaches
  • Determine the appropriate scheduling approach for a project
  • Build a project schedule using the critical path method
  • Use a project schedule to monitor and control projects
  • Forecast new project end dates based upon actual progress metrics
  • Effectively communicate due dates to project stakeholders
